About EHS Engineers

EHS Engineers play a critical role in establishing safe environments in various industries. They assess risk, design safety protocols, and ensure compliance with regulations to ensure the health and safety of employees and the environment.

Required Qualifications

Qualifications for EHS engineer jobs often include a degree in Environmental Engineering, Industrial Safety, or a related field, along with professional experience in environment, health, and safety operations.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

  • What are the responsibilities of an EHS Engineer?question toggle

    An EHS Engineer is responsible for developing, implementing and monitoring company environmental, health and safety programs to ensure compliance with state, federal, and local regulatory requirements.

  • What education is required to become an EHS Engineer?question toggle

    To become an EHS Engineer, one typically needs at least a bachelor's degree in environmental engineering or a related field. Some roles may also require professional certifications.

  • What industries employ EHS Engineers?question toggle

    EHS Engineers are employed across a range of industries, including manufacturing, construction, pharmaceuticals, and more, basically, in any industry where workplace health, safety, and environmental impact are a concern.
